LocalVR's guest rating of 4.76 is below average and may adversely impact performance. Some of this can come from specific properties they manage — but where reviews point to manager weaknesses (responsiveness, cleanliness, listing accuracy) that would apply to your home too, they can adversely affect your bookings and the quality of guests you attract.
